Machine Studying Resources Directory: Your Essential Guideline

Equipment Understanding (ML) has become a cornerstone of recent technological innovation, enabling organizations to analyze details, make predictions, and automate processes. With many applications readily available, obtaining the proper you can be daunting. This Listing categorizes well-liked equipment Studying instruments by performance, encouraging you recognize the best alternatives for your requirements.

What's Device Discovering?
Machine Understanding is often a subset of artificial intelligence that requires teaching algorithms to acknowledge styles and make decisions depending on knowledge. It can be greatly utilized across different industries, from finance to healthcare, for duties including predictive analytics, purely natural language processing, and graphic recognition.

Vital Types of Equipment Mastering Instruments
one. Growth Frameworks
TensorFlow
An open-source framework created by Google, TensorFlow is widely used for setting up and teaching device Understanding designs. Its flexibility and comprehensive ecosystem enable it to be suited to the two newbies and industry experts.

PyTorch
Formulated by Facebook, PyTorch is yet another common open-supply framework noted for its dynamic computation graph, which allows for easy experimentation and debugging.

2. Data Preprocessing Instruments
Pandas
A powerful Python library for knowledge manipulation and analysis, Pandas supplies data constructions and capabilities to facilitate info cleansing and preparing, essential for device Discovering tasks.

Dask
Dask extends Pandas’ capabilities to manage larger-than-memory datasets, making it possible for for parallel computing and seamless scaling.

three. Automatic Equipment Studying (AutoML)
H2O.ai
An open-supply platform that gives automatic device Finding out capabilities, H2O.ai enables buyers to build and deploy designs with nominal coding exertion.

Google Cloud AutoML
A set of device Mastering products which allows developers with constrained skills to practice substantial-good quality versions tailor-made to their unique requires working with Google's infrastructure.

four. Model Analysis and Visualization
Scikit-study
This Python library supplies basic and effective tools for facts mining and knowledge analysis, together with design evaluation metrics and visualization selections.

MLflow
An open-supply platform that manages the device Studying lifecycle, MLflow will allow consumers to trace experiments, control versions, and deploy them conveniently.

5. Pure Language Processing (NLP)
spaCy
An industrial-power NLP library in Python, spaCy presents quick and successful tools for duties like tokenization, named entity recognition, and dependency parsing.

NLTK (Pure Language Toolkit)
A comprehensive library for working with human language knowledge, NLTK presents simple-to-use interfaces for over fifty corpora and lexical means, together with libraries for text processing.

6. Deep Mastering Libraries
Keras
A superior-level neural networks API created in Python, Keras operates on top of TensorFlow, which makes it straightforward to develop and experiment with deep Mastering products.

MXNet
An open up-resource deep Mastering framework that supports adaptable programming, MXNet is especially very well-suited to both equally effectiveness and scalability.

7. Visualization Resources
Matplotlib
A plotting library for Python, Matplotlib enables the creation of static, animated, and interactive visualizations, important for facts exploration and Investigation.

Seaborn
Created on top of Matplotlib, Seaborn provides a superior-stage interface for drawing eye-catching statistical graphics, simplifying elaborate visualizations.

eight. Deployment Platforms
Seldon Core
An open up-supply platform for deploying equipment Understanding designs on Kubernetes, Seldon Main aids manage all the lifecycle of ML versions in production.

Amazon SageMaker
A completely managed services from AWS that gives resources for setting up, education, and deploying equipment Understanding products at scale.

Benefits of Working with Machine Finding out Applications
1. Improved Performance
Machine Understanding click here instruments streamline the event procedure, letting groups to concentrate on making products instead of dealing with infrastructure or repetitive jobs.

two. Scalability
Quite a few equipment Discovering tools are made to scale very easily, accommodating increasing datasets and rising design complexity with no major reconfiguration.

three. Local community Assistance
Most popular machine Finding out equipment have active communities, providing a prosperity of resources, tutorials, and aid for buyers.

four. Versatility
Machine Discovering instruments cater to a wide array of applications, earning them suited to different industries, such as finance, Health care, and promoting.

Problems of Equipment Finding out Tools
one. Complexity
While quite a few tools intention to simplify the machine Finding out process, the underlying principles can still be intricate, demanding competent staff to leverage them effectively.

2. Knowledge High-quality
The usefulness of device Mastering products depends seriously on the caliber of the enter facts. Weak data can result in inaccurate predictions and insights.

3. Integration Concerns
Integrating device Finding out instruments with current devices can pose troubles, necessitating very careful scheduling and execution.

Summary
The Device Finding out Equipment Directory serves as being a beneficial resource for corporations wanting to harness the strength of device Understanding. By knowing the various classes and their choices, firms could make educated selections that align with their goals. As the sphere of device Studying proceeds to evolve, these resources will play a important job in driving innovation and effectiveness across several sectors.

Leave a Reply

Your email address will not be published. Required fields are marked *